Verstappen: We are a little closer to Ferrari and Mercedes

The highly anticipated Red Bull upgrades bolted on to the RB13 for the Spanish Grand Prix have got a thumbs up from both the team's drivers after the first day of free practice at Circuit de Catalunya. Max Verstappen was fastest of the Red Bull duo, ending the session fifth fastest, three tenths down on the quickest Ferrari of Kimi Raikkonen and six tenths adrift of the benchmark time set by Lewis Hamilton in the Mercedes. Speaking to reporters at the end of the day's track action in Barcelona, Verstappen said, 'A bit more positive, I think we made a good step forward.
